This rate can vary by outbreak depending on local capabilities for epidemiological surveillance and clinical management. inner surface area of tubeUpon virus entry into the cell, RNA replication can occur. As a negative-strand RNA virus, GhV brings its own RNA-dependent RNA-polymerase with it into the cell. Three proteins are essential for GhV replication: The nucleocapsid protein (N), the phosphoprotein (P), and the RNA-dependent RNA polymerase (RdRp) (L).
